Three Ship Hangar

Similar to the old "your dream three car garage" thread that appears on car forums, if you were limited to only 3 ships which 3 would you choose? I know some would find this easy but I figure others, myself included, is gonna have to think long and hard about which ships would need to be culled.

1/ Anaconda. My flagship. Lovingly crafted with G5 everything, custom paint job and ship-kit. Mostly fitted for combat but can do most of everything.

2/ Python. I wouldn't call it love, the same as a painter & decorator isn't going to love his van or pickup truck but it's indispensible. Can't imagine Elite life without it. I know the Annie could do most of it but the medium pad access and the fact that my Anaconda is mostly fitted for combat means the Python will remain as my 200t hauler with teeth.

3/ FAS. Zoom zoom swoop pew pew. I love shooting stuff in this ship. Shields are paper thin but it still takes a battering. While the Anaconda can farm a haz res all day long, in this I pile in there, wreak havoc and then emerge a short while later, battered, canopy cracked, bleeding from the nose but grinning ear to ear.

The ships regretfully culled: FDL, Cobra, DBX & Vulture. Would miss em all dearly!
